
About Us
Very very simply put, our vision has been to support readers with information about economics and anything related to it. This will be through applying economics to other fields, questioning aspects of economics, analyzing datasets for patterns, and debunking economic theories.
Beyond Economics will help you stay constantly informed about economics and its various applications through articles where we document and analyze the data we have found and research we have collected. Visit the Blog page to stay updated on articles about economics and more every week!
